NTIS 바로가기대한지역사회영양학회지 = Korean journal of community nutrition, v.13 no.4, 2008년, pp.582 - 591
이주연 (경희대학교 동서의학대학원 의학영양학과) , 안태범 (경희의료원 신경과) , 전범석 (서울대병원 신경과) , 김윤영 (경희대학교 임상영양연구소) , 조여원 (경희대학교 동서의학대학원 의학영양학과)
Both genetic and environmental factors play important roles in the pathogenesis of Parkinson Disease(PD). The contribution of many environmental factors including dietary factor remains unproven. The purpose the study was to investigate the dietary habits, nutrient intake and dietary quality of Kore...

파킨슨병이란 무엇인가? | 파킨슨병(Parkinson's disease)은 중뇌의 흑색질 부위의 신경세포가 서서히 파괴됨으로써 도파민이라는 신경 전달물질의 생성이 부족하여 진전증(Tremor), 근육의 경직(Rigidity), 균형장애(Postural instability), 그리고 몸동작이 느려지는 서동증(Bradykinesia) 등을 주증상으로 나타내는 대표적인 퇴행성 신경질환이다(Hoehn & Yahr 1967; Barbeau 1986; Saito 등 2000). 파킨슨병은 징후의 발현정도 및 장애정도에 따라 단계별로 분류하며 질환의 징후는 유병기간과 관계가 있는 것으로 보고되었다(Hoehn & Yahr 1967). | |
